I have just replaced some tired screw type JB's with WAGO type. All seems pretty good but the boxes are a tad small. I wondered if there was a bigger box I could buy that has the built in cord grip? I was thinking of using WAGO connections to wire downlighters using three 8-way wago's to provide feeds out to six lamps but I think this may bit a bit of a squeeze in a standard WAGO box.
 
I have been using them too. Saved me lots of time and have proven to offer really good (low resistance/secure) connections. I also use them as temporary connections for inspection/test.. R1+R2 / cross connecting for ring final testing etc..

I know of three size boxes 75, 240 and 690. I bought the 240 for about £46. Have topped it up several times. I use lots of the two/three/four way but not so many of the others.

EDIT, forgot to mention that regarding the junction box (222/773) I do not know of a bigger box with a cord grip.
